For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public high school serving 559 students in Aspen School District No. 1 In The County Of Pitkin And Sta. This district's average high testing ranking is 10/10, which is in the top 10% of public high schools in Colorado.
Public High School in Aspen School District No. 1 In The County Of Pitkin And Sta have an average math proficiency score of 37% (versus the Colorado public high school average of 34%), and reading proficiency score of 77% (versus the 53% statewide average).
Public High School in Aspen School District No. 1 In The County Of Pitkin And Sta have a Graduation Rate of 92%, which is more than the Colorado average of 82%.
The school with highest graduation rate is Aspen High School, with 90-94% graduation rate. Read more about public school graduation rate statistics in Colorado or national school graduation rate statistics.
Minority enrollment is 19%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is less than the Colorado public high school average of 51% (majority Hispanic).

District Revenue and Spending
The revenue/student of $28,725 is higher than the state median of $15,523. The school district revenue/student has stayed relatively flat over four school years.
The school district's spending/student of $27,631 is higher than the state median of $15,842. The school district spending/student has grown by 9% over four school years.
